Well it was pretty nice out today and some more snow melted so my son got all geared up with his goodies and we went out to test the unit out.
One thing I am curious about is I bought a BHP but the unit says T Omega 6000 and so does the manual. Odd thing is it has 4 tones, and auto ground grab so I am a bit confused. Maybe it is a cross child of the two??!!??!! Whatever the case, we like it and had some fun in the yard today. Most of the ground was still a bit frozen but we played a bit in the front yard and we got a dime, 5 pennies, 2 nails and a washer. Not too bad for first time with the device.

We got the ground grab down and played with discrimination and tried to notch in a few items and played with the menus and lowered sensitivity... this was the biggest change that we noticed. My boy had an ear to ear smile and it was a blast. I look forward to spring and going out with him and maybe others to have good time and see what we can find.
So my dilemma... I like the Fisher F75 and the Tek F2 but also like the Whites MX sport and I am not sure what to buy. I need a machine with a good display as I can't read the small menu's with out glasses. Ex: I can't read the AT pro menu at all. Too small. They are factored out because of that and I didn't like the feel of the machine. I should go back and re-look the Fisher F44 as that was my original starter unit to look at but they didn't have one out.
The 3 units I like are from 5 to 6 to 8 hondo so a bit of $$$ separates them. My other thought is to get a Frat bro machine and a multi coil pack so my son and I can swap coils so we don't have to buy multiple one each. Oh me... what to do... so many choices.
